summ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orraveit65 <[email protected]>2014-12-15 03:54:05 +0100
committerraveit65 <[email protected]>2014-12-16 03:23:17 +0100
commit32986a3e3953983919d92914df92fbada06c7d1c (patch)
tree906787e3811f74e2e48e43164875f260a1d4fc1a
parent651782a415f5d6a0277251eb60317de00bbcb6bd (diff)
downloadmate-themes-32986a3e3953983919d92914df92fbada06c7d1c.tar.bz2
mate-themes-32986a3e3953983919d92914df92fbada06c7d1c.tar.xz
BlackMate GTK3: add transition effeffect for buttons and menu-buttons/items
-rw-r--r--desktop-themes/BlackMATE/gtk-3.0/gtk-widgets.css7
-rw-r--r--desktop-themes/BlackMATE/gtk-3.0/mate-applications.css17
2 files changed, 14 insertions, 10 deletions
diff --git a/desktop-themes/BlackMATE/gtk-3.0/gtk-widgets.css b/desktop-themes/BlackMATE/gtk-3.0/gtk-widgets.css
index 72c15f13..ee83fd56 100644
--- a/desktop-themes/BlackMATE/gtk-3.0/gtk-widgets.css
+++ b/desktop-themes/BlackMATE/gtk-3.0/gtk-widgets.css
@@ -1126,6 +1126,7 @@ GtkComboBox .menu {
background-image: linear-gradient(to bottom,
@button_hover_gradient_color_a,
@button_hover_gradient_color_b);
+ transition: all 200ms ease-out;
}
.button.image-button,
@@ -1431,10 +1432,12 @@ GtkComboBox .menu {
}*/
.menubar .menuitem {
+ transition: all 200ms ease-out;
padding: 3px 7px;
}
.menu .menuitem {
+ transition: all 200ms ease-out;
padding: 3px 4px;
}
@@ -2022,7 +2025,7 @@ GtkProgressBar.osd.progressbar {
}
.titlebar .right .titlebutton:first-child {
- border-left: 1px solid @menu_separator;
+ border-left: 1px solid @menu_separator;
}
.titlebar .right .titlebutton:last-child {
@@ -2030,7 +2033,7 @@ GtkProgressBar.osd.progressbar {
}
.titlebar .left .titlebutton:last-child {
- border-right: 1px solid @menu_separator;
+ border-right: 1px solid @menu_separator;
}
.titlebar .left .titlebutton:first-child {
diff --git a/desktop-themes/BlackMATE/gtk-3.0/mate-applications.css b/desktop-themes/BlackMATE/gtk-3.0/mate-applications.css
index 66933800..50b586d8 100644
--- a/desktop-themes/BlackMATE/gtk-3.0/mate-applications.css
+++ b/desktop-themes/BlackMATE/gtk-3.0/mate-applications.css
@@ -280,14 +280,15 @@ MatePanelApplet {
text-shadow: none;
}
-/* needed for a working top panel with 24px (default) */
-PanelMenuBar.menubar * {
- background-image: none;
- background-color: transparent;
- border-width: 0px;
- border-style: none;
- padding: 0px;
- text-shadow: none;
+/* set selected menubar button */
+PanelMenuBar.menubar .menuitem:hover {
+ transition: all 300ms ease-out;
+}
+
+/* set selected menubar menuitem */
+PanelMenuBar.menubar .menu .menuitem:active:hover,
+PanelMenuBar.menubar .menu .menuitem:hover {
+ transition: all 300ms ease-out;
}
PanelApplet {